The Durham County School Board said Thursday it has reprimanded Superintendent Eric Becoats after an investigation showed he acted inappropriately by using a school activity bus and driver on two occasions in June. The bus was used to transport Dr. Becoats’ friends and family to private events over the course of the weekend, including a […]

Unemployment rates increased in 81 of the state’s counties in June, including in all 14 metro areas. The State Department of Commerce released the figures Tuesday. In Wake County, the unemployment rate is 7.4 percent, up from 7.0 in May. Cumberland and Harnett Counties both rose to 10.5 percent. Scotland County has the highest unemployment […]

Former NC State men’s basketball coach Sidney Lowe is expected to make his way back to the courtroom Wednesday on state income tax evasion charges. Lowe was arrested in February and charged with three counts of willful failure to file a North Carolina tax return from 2009 to 2011, the last three years he coached […]
